For sale is a rare and exceptional circa 1948 Edition of The Secret at Shadow Ranch [Original Edition] (Nancy Drew Mystery #5) by Carolyn Keene, in a Poor dust jacket protected in an archival wrap. First [Original] Edition unstated, 1931 Grosset and Dunlap on copyright page. 1948 Printing with The Ghost of Blackwood Hall as the last published title listed on the front flap and the Blue Silhouette endpapers.

The hardcover book is in Very Good condition with lightly soiled, bright blue boards with a strong sheen and without the tweed pattern issued in the 1950s. The title ink is strong on the front board and the straight spine. Also with clean, lightly soiled page blocks, tight binding with strong seams, mild spine tilt, lightly rolled spine ends, large bumps to the bottom edges and rubbed and lightly rounded corners with no bare spots. The interior of the book is also in Very Good condition with the ghost of an erased price on the title page.  Both illustrated “Blue Silhouette” end papers have 2″ tape stains on the paste-downs and a lighter transfer stain on the free end papers.
